  1. Database On Demand (DBOD) Service: Description, Examples of Requests, and Location of DBOD.

Database as a service (DBaaS) is a cloud-managed service that provides access to a database without having to set up physical hardware, install software or configure a database. Service Providers often take care of maintenance and administration tasks so that users can quickly benefit from using the database.  Microservices such as Functions-as-a-Service:

Microservices build models for building flexible, scalable, and independently deployable services. Micro Services Architecture is a column of offline services that are independently designed, tested and customized. It is a term used to refer to a set of independently defined services that operate in their environment and communicate with each other through a well-defined interface.


Benefits of microservice architecture

Another way to look at the architecture of microservices or microservices is to say that they bundle together an application or services that have the following characteristics:


  • Easy to maintain and test
  • Fewer errors and easier debugging
  • Easily integrated and able to deploy independently
  • Organized with business intelligence in mind.
  • Traditionally in the hands of small teams.
  • Ensuring fast (and reliable) delivery of large and complex applications and software.

Edge caches relating to cloud computing:-

Edge computing is used for processing time-sensitive data, while cloud computing is used for processing timeless data. For a long time, edge computing was preferred over cloud computing in remote locations where there was little or no connection to a central location.

Edge Computing improves Internet hardware and web applications by bringing computing closer to the data source. This reduces the need for long-distance communication between the client and the server, which in turn reduces latency and bandwidth usage.
